Wif1 Mediates Coordination of Bone Morphogenetic Protein and Wnt Signaling in Neural and Glioma Stem Cells

Abstract: Wnts, bone morphogenetic protein (BMP), and fibroblast growth factor (FGF) are paracrine signaling pathways implicated in the niche control of stem cell fate decisions. BMP-on and Wnt-off are the dominant quiescent niche signaling pathways in many cell types, including neural stem cells (NSCs). However, among the multiple inhibitory family members of the Wnt pathway, those with direct action after BMP4 stimulation in NSCs remain unclear.
